Yatra Online Share Price Advances Amid Interim CFO Appointment
The travel agency had informed the bourses that Anuj Kumar Sethi has been appointed as an interim Group CFO, till a new officer is approved.

The share price of Yatra Online Ltd. rose in early trade on Tuesday after the company's recent developments in change of management.
The travel agency had informed the bourses that post the resignation of Rohan Purshottamdas Mittal as the Group Chief Financial Officer, Anuj Kumar Sethi has been appointed as an interim CFO till a new officer is approved.
Sethi has completed his course from the Institute of Cost and Works Accountants of India and has served as CFO of the company in his earlier stint, as well as in the senior finance and accounts role. In his earlier employment, he was associated with Airfreight Ltd., as per the exchange filing.
Yatra Online Share Price Today

The scrip rose as much as 3.22% to Rs 81.12 apiece, advancing two sessions in a row. It pared gains to trade 2.23% higher at Rs 80.34 apiece, as of 09:30 a.m. This compares to a 2.07% advance in the NSE Nifty 50 Index.
It has fallen 31.20% on a year-to-date basis and 45.98% in the last 12 months. Total traded volume so far in the day stood at 1.6 times its 30-day average. The relative strength index was at 47.84.
Five out of five analysts tracking the company maintain a 'buy' rating, according to Bloomberg data. The average 12-month consensus price target implies a downside of 45.1%.
